2PGQ
Human thrombin mutant C191A-C220A in complex with the inhibitor PPACK
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| APS BEAMLINE 14-BM-C |
Synchrotron site | APS |
Beamline | 14-BM-C |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2006-08-17 |
Detector | ADSC QUANTUM 315 |
Wavelength(s) | 0.9 |
Spacegroup name | P 21 21 21 |
Unit cell lengths | 53.945, 75.327, 80.984 |
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
Resolution | 25.590 - 1.800 |
R-factor | 0.198 |
Rwork | 0.198 |
R-free | 0.22200 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 1shh |
RMSD bond length | 0.021 |
RMSD bond angle | 2.000 |
Data reduction software | HKL-2000 |
Data scaling software | SCALEPACK |
Phasing software | MOLREP (from CCP4) |
Refinement software | CNS (1.1) |
